Frequency Scaling In Sensor. S0 & s1 scale select how much the frequency is scaled down from the tcs3200. Set s0 and s1 to high or low to set desired frequency scaling. At 100% the frequency is about 600khz and this. The frequency can be scaled to three different preset values of 2%, 20% or 100%. The output from tc230 is from a single square wave output that changes frequency with the amount of light sensed. S0 and s1 pins are used in scaling the output frequency.
